美团暑期offer

BG:双非本,末九硕,非科班

一周速通美团
Timeline
一面 3.26
二面 4.2
Offer 4.3

主要面试题:
1. 项目中用了 Spring Boot,主要用到了它哪些功能?为什么要用 Spring Boot,而不用其它的呢?
2. 你有了解过 Spring Boot 是怎么去实现简化配置的吗?讲讲 Spring Boot 的自动配置原理。
3. Spring Boot 自动配置之后会注入,用类或实例的时候有一个 @Autowired 注解去把那些实例对象注入进去,你了解它是怎么去注入的吗?
4. 假如有两个类循环依赖了,怎么去解决循环依赖的?@Autowired 注解的实现原理
5. 为什么加了 @Transactional 的注解之后,MySQL 就能实现自动回滚呢?
6. 事务的代理对象是什么时候生成的,不是调用的时候,而是生成的时候?
7. 讲讲 Bean 的生命周期。
8. 能说一下 synchronized 是怎么生效的吗?为什么加了之后就可以线程安全?
9. 两个进程之间想互相发送信息应该怎么实现(进程之间的通信方式)?通过网络协议不可以吗?
10. UDP 和 TCP 之间的区别,你有了解过吗?
11. Lock 和 synchronized 有什么区别?
12. Lock 接口以及它下面的实现是怎么去实现锁的排队和解锁这些功能的(基于 AQS 的原理)?
13. AQS 抢锁是怎么抢的(CAS 机制)?讲一下 CAS。
14. CAS 明明有几个判断,它是怎么把它封装成一个原子操作的呢?
15. 线上有一个 SQL 在跑,发现这个 SQL 的执行性能不好,从你的角度来说,你觉得应该怎么优化?
16. 对于给定的 SQL 语句,表放在 JOIN 的左边和右边有区别吗,区别在哪?
17. 你之前用过 AI 相关的工具吗?主要用在什么地方?
18. 这些 AI 工具背后有些什么技术原理,你大概了解多少?
算法:K个一组反转链表,一个SQL题

Base:成都,有美团成都的伙伴可以一起交流一下啊

#牛客解忧铺##牛客在线求职答疑中心##牛客创作赏金赛##美团##美团求职进展汇总##美团暑期oc#
全部评论
接offer
7 回复 分享
发布于 04-06 22:10 湖南
up几段实习投进去了呀
1 回复 分享
发布于 04-08 11:08 河南
校友什么项目啊
1 回复 分享
发布于 04-06 20:04 辽宁
佬之前有实习吗
1 回复 分享
发布于 04-06 19:53 北京
算法呢
1 回复 分享
发布于 04-06 19:31 辽宁
哇,看起来你准备得很充分呢!👍 美团的面试流程和问题都很专业呢。你对Spring Boot的理解很深入,比如它简化配置的原理和自动注入机制。我有点好奇,你在项目中具体是怎么运用Spring Boot的呢?😉 对了,如果你想要更私密地聊聊你的面试经验或者求职路上的其他问题,可以点击我的头像给我发私信哦,我会一直在这里陪伴着你的!🐮💬 至于你问到的技术问题,如果你有任何疑惑或者想要讨论的地方,我也可以尽我所能提供帮助。毕竟,我们是求职路上的好伙伴嘛!😉🚀
1 回复 分享
发布于 04-06 19:27 AI生成
成都接好运
点赞 回复 分享
发布于 今天 14:38 四川
成都美团+1
点赞 回复 分享
发布于 昨天 20:06 四川
太强了佬同控制,一边学java一边动摇
点赞 回复 分享
发布于 昨天 00:34 辽宁
接好运
点赞 回复 分享
发布于 04-10 21:29 陕西
接offer
点赞 回复 分享
发布于 04-10 13:27 河南
接offer
点赞 回复 分享
发布于 04-10 11:48 北京
接好运
点赞 回复 分享
发布于 04-10 10:46 四川
接offer
点赞 回复 分享
发布于 04-10 10:46 四川
接offer
点赞 回复 分享
发布于 04-09 17:49 广东
一周速通好强
点赞 回复 分享
发布于 04-09 14:30 北京
哥你什么部门什么组,我这给我分到信息安全了,感觉不太对口
点赞 回复 分享
发布于 04-09 14:21 陕西
想问一下美团是什么业务呀
点赞 回复 分享
发布于 04-09 11:14 重庆
接offer
点赞 回复 分享
发布于 04-09 10:37 广东
接好运
点赞 回复 分享
发布于 04-09 10:30 广东

相关推荐

04-10 23:52
已编辑
天津大学 Java
美团一面 4.3食杂零售 后端开发bg 9本软工 全程1h20m,美团的面试官很友善,有不会的还会引导,第一次遭遇八股盛宴,问的很杂很广,磕磕绊绊答出来了大部分,但是还有很多细节需要打磨许愿过后续:4.10挂 不处理自动回库 我只能说615min1.自我介绍2.问工创比赛细节,做视觉识别怎么做的,整体流程3.问小厂实习,大模型开发怎么做的...讲实习,问的很细,全流程问两个手撕第一个 leetcode模式,买卖股票的最佳时机2 贪心 秒了第二个 ACM模式,说是出一个非题库里的 岛屿数量的翻版,要求打印出所有陆地块的位置,面试官人很好,说不会的话给我换一个,墨迹了半天墨迹出来了,最后打印不会打印了,面试官心善免了两个算法题墨迹了35min 50min开始八股盛宴1.关于Redis知道什么?2.Redis为什么这么快?3.漏桶算法原理4.限流的流量参数设定的多少?怎么更改限流参数的设置?5.mysql事务隔离级别6.SQL死锁?7.Redis库存预占怎么实现?8.超卖和一人多单怎么解决9.RabbitMQ消息丢失怎么解决?10.维护搜索热词是怎么做的?定期清理是怎么做的?11.static了解吗?12.你刚刚说了final,还有什么场景会用?13.平常写项目用java哪个版本?14.java8 新特性,lamda表达式15.java常用的集合类16.你刚刚说了Queue,你平常会怎么用queue17.线程池的核心参数18.get 和post请求的参数放在什么地方?19.常见的http状态码20.浏览器是如何决定展示方式的?21.编码环境是什么?22.Linux命令了解吗?23.常用的你说一下24.查看java进程用什么命令?25.停掉进程用什么?26.用的什么做版本控制?27.git命令了解吗?28.git merge 和 git rebase的区别?开发用什么?反问1.做什么业务2.觉得自己表现怎么样自己现场答的1.内存数据库,哈希表全局结构,value有多种多样高效的数据结构,List Zet等等2.内存数据库,IO复用 Reator 引出Linux epoll,以为面试官会接着问epoll,但是没继续问,早知道全讲了3.秒了4.这里出现点小误会,我以为问的是nginx网关层的限流,其实问的是ratelimiter 误会后来解除5.秒了6.其实很简单的问题,想复杂了...这里自认为有点掉分,脑抽了一直想举一个临键锁死锁的例子,想了半天,最后勉强讲出来了,其实简单的事务的互相死锁比较好举例子..7.秒了8.写在lua脚本里,检查9.三个角度,生产者,队列,消费者,答得一般10.背八股背的项目有点忘了,mlgb,还想了一会儿,用的是@schelued自动检查11.答得一般,12.引导了一下,问放在方法和类前面会怎么样,最后说出来了不可重写,不可继承13.814.老实说不咋用,也觉得lamda没啥用15.秒了16.老实说不咋用queue,一般是刷题用,然后提到了线程池会用queue17.秒了,结合工作流程讲了一下18.愣了一下,回答说get放在url里面,post我说一般放在json 实体19.说了404 403 502 505 忘说200了20.这是前端的知识吗,不懂,说不会21.windows,但数据库redis等等都在linux虚拟机上22.一般都是用的时候查一下,但常见的也了解23.说了ls cd tar gzip ifconfig24.猜的 ps grep jar/java 胡说25.秒答kill 具体的参数不知道26.git27.最常用的还是图形化界面,说了git pull push add commit merge rebase 啥的28.团队开发,用merge,个人开发rebase反问回答1.财务2.觉得我知识面很广,学ai对职业生涯很有帮助总结:1.项目方面:背八股背的对项目的一些具体细节的实现忘了,还需要结合项目再深入复习一下一些细节的具体实现,努力猜测一下会出什么问题2.遇到很宽泛的问题,比如说1 2 15 19 23 27 这种,可以再冷静一下慢一点,再多说点,同时这也是引导面试官提问的好时机,尽量将问题引到自己熟悉的领域,。3.软技能的一些方面:自我介绍再丰富一些,讲实习和竞赛最好形成一整套完整的话术,解决一下自己的一些口癖(虽然很难)#牛客AI配图神器#
点赞 评论 收藏
分享
评论
26
132
分享

创作者周榜

更多
牛客网
牛客企业服务